Output 50afb7e4c1698a576f6acb0a5e8937b8c7b1a9891fdf7f6c37967ab5c6f59033:108

value
21224129
script pubkey
OP_0 OP_PUSHBYTES_20 f89a6484787eb3ddea91e63d9b1d37764a6a6926
address
bc1qlzdxfprc06eam653uc7ek8fhwe9x56fx0ye2rs
transaction
50afb7e4c1698a576f6acb0a5e8937b8c7b1a9891fdf7f6c37967ab5c6f59033
confirmations
243879
spent
true